Nani to consider options

Manchester United winger Nani admits that he may consider the interest that has reportedly been shown in him this summer.

Manchester United and Portugal winger Nani has admitted that he could look to leave the club this summer now that he has returned from Portugal's early exit at the World Cup.

Nani is under contract at Old Trafford until the summer of 2014, but said that he would have to consider the interest that has been shown in him.

"I'm a United player but there has been some interest on my behalf," he told Abola, a newspaper in Portugal. "I will evaluate it and decide what is the most advantageous for me. A return to Portugal? Right now I don't know."

There has been interest from Arsenal earlier in the summer and more recently from Serie A side Inter Milan.
